How much did Roseanne Barr make per episode on Roseanne?
Variety reported in 2017 that Barr was making an estimated $250,000 per episode of Roseanne. There were nine episodes in Season 10, and 13 episodes were ordered for Season 11, according to Deadline.
In the more than 20 years since the show ended, Barr and other contributors have continued to earn royalties from those episodes, with a significant portion going to Barr herself as a star and creator.

Before its reruns were pulled, “Roseanne” commanded a syndication fee of $1 million per episode, Variety reported, but it's unclear what percentage of that — if any — actually went to the cast.
So, do all actors get paid for reruns? According to the Screen Actors Guild-American Federation of Television and Radio Artists, some do and some don't. For principal performers, royalties can lead to long-term payoffs that trump the original salary.

For TV programs, residual pay to SAG-AFTRA are due: Network prime time - 30 days after the air date. Non-prime time network - 30 days after the air date. Syndication - four months after the air date.
Do actors get paid every time their movie airs?
Actors (other than background actors) get paid again when a performance is rerun. In TV's past, those payments ended after a certain number of replays; now they can go on forever — making those “Law & Order” reruns an annuity for the actors. As for how much the performers are paid, it varies.

Why did Jackie stop being a cop on Roseanne?
An actress/clerk at local theater. A police officer during which she was injured and quit rather than being forced to take a desk job. A truck driver which she later quit. Co-owner of the Lanford Lunchbox with Roseanne, Nancy, Beverly, and later Leon.
